1. What Is the Extended Stay Market?
The Extended Stay Market comprises accommodation facilities specifically designed for guests requiring lodging for consecutive periods of five nights or longer. These properties are engineered around residential functionality, featuring in-room kitchen or kitchenette facilities, laundry access, and workspace configurations. Accommodation types in scope include extended stay hotels with kitchenettes, serviced apartments, furnished apartment rentals, aparthotels, and corporate housing suites. Weekly, monthly, and project-duration stay packages are the primary commercial booking formats within this market. The technology frontier includes contactless check-in systems, smart room controls, and digital property management platforms optimized for long-stay guest journeys. Primary guests include corporate project travelers, traveling healthcare and technology professionals, insurance-displaced individuals, and remote workers on multi-week assignments. Extended stay properties serve both individual guests booking directly and corporate accounts managed under negotiated rate agreements. Extended stay hotel brands, corporate housing operators, serviced apartment operators, and relocation management companies form the primary supply-side participants. Corporate travel management companies, insurance relocation coordinators, and online travel agencies serve as intermediary distribution channels. The scope excludes transient hotel rooms and standard short-stay hotel formats without residential kitchen infrastructure or extended-stay design configurations. Long-term unfurnished residential apartment lease agreements governed under tenant protection legislation are also outside extended stay market scope.

4. Key Market Opportunity
One of the key opportunities in the Extended Stay Market is the development of purpose-built extended stay properties targeting the growing workforce of project-based contractors, traveling healthcare professionals, and remote workers requiring furnished accommodations for multi-week assignments. The contingent workforce of contract engineers, traveling nurses, and project-based professionals creates sustained demand for furnished accommodations that bridge the gap between expensive corporate housing and standard hotel rooms unsuited to multi-week occupancy. Extended stay developers and operators including WoodSpring Suites and Hyatt House are expanding purpose-built extended stay property networks in markets with high concentrations of healthcare facilities, energy sector operations, and technology campuses with large contingent workforce populations. Extended stay developers that target contingent workforce demand corridors will achieve superior occupancy rates compared to leisure-dependent hotel markets, access institutional procurement from healthcare staffing agencies and project management firms seeking volume accommodation contracts, and reduce distribution cost through direct corporate account relationships.

7. Key Market Trends (2026–2034)
Three major forces are shaping the Extended Stay Market trajectory over the forecast period:
Remote Work Normalization Is Sustaining Extended Stay Demand From Corporate Travelers and Digital Nomads.Employees on project-based corporate assignments and location-flexible knowledge workers require accommodation designed for working environments over multi-week stays. Marriott Bonvoy extended stay brands and IHG Staybridge Suites reported corporate extended stay booking growth in 2024, driven by technology and consulting sector project-based travel demand.
Extended Stay Products Are Bridging the Gap Between Hotel Amenity Access and Apartment Living Practicality.Expanded kitchenette configurations, laundry access, and workstation-focused room design differentiate extended stay products from transient hotel rooms for multi-week occupants. WoodSpring Suites and Extended Stay America expanded property footprints in 2024 with room configurations including full kitchen, separate living space, and dedicated work desk areas.
Insurance Displacement and Construction Project Housing Demand Is Creating Non-Corporate Extended Stay Volume.Homeowners displaced by natural disaster, fire, or major renovation require temporary housing meeting family living standards for periods that extended stay facilities serve well. Insurance company partnerships with extended stay operators expanded in 2024, with Hilton and Marriott extended stay brands adding corporate accounts serving insurance displacement programs.
